Hi Abhijit,
Usually the very first query is optimized a bit long in Calcite. But
after some warm-up the next queries will be planned faster and faster.
If you use Calcite as a part of a server application, then the problem
with a long query planning will be eliminated after a few query runs.

Hello Pranav,
you also can split your optimization process into several steps. For
example you can add a heuristic phase (using HEP planner) before Volcano
planning with filters pushdown. It is almost always a beneficial
operation so you can avoid polluting search space with plans that are
